In the world of pipe fittings, 300 class is a term that indicates the pressure tolerance capability according to the American National Standards Institute (ANSI) and the American Society of Mechanical Engineers (ASME) standards. Class 300 fittings can handle pressures up to 740 psi (pounds per square inch) for a steel material at ambient temperature. This makes them suitable for medium-pressure applications, which are common in oil and gas, chemical processing, and water treatment industries.
